      Hey! I did the same thing for a long while. I was very good with the old Mazda, but totally sucked after those changes. I didn't drive it for almost a year until I did pick it up again and learned to drive it after all.
      In case you choose to do the same; this is what helped me: I started downshifting later; downshifting while still too high in RPMs turned out to be my main cause of spin outs. (Gear blipping might also work but I'm not good at that). Also, I got reaaaaally sensitive on the steering wheel while braking, sometimes you only need a really small bit of steering while tapping the brakes to make it turn in. With these changes and a lot of practice, I almost never spin out again.

      Are you trail braking? That helps a lot! == Slowly release the brakes while steering more, easing between braking and steering, so your tyres don't have to do too much of both at the same time.
